ccsFlapInsertionTime

Cisco Cable Spectrum Flap Insertion Time
1.3.6.1.4.1.9.9.114.1.1.4

The insertion-time is an empirically derived, worst-case number of seconds which the cable modem requires to complete registration. The time taken by cable modems to complete their registration is measured by the cable operators and this information helps to determine the insertion time. If the cable modem has not completed the registration stage within this insertion-time setting, the cable modem will be inserted into the flap-list.
